Transaction 138578ec711740481f79b3ca86e558ab5820aefcb5b1df571e7f5bb4104d3c05
1 Input
1 Output
-
138578ec711740481f79b3ca86e558ab5820aefcb5b1df571e7f5bb4104d3c05:0
- value
- 975202
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 123fb4346a46a9f4276ff7da718824d0783aee15 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12fVUgPxgnScrpYarFUM7JfpZu1qtudnB7